On appeal from the judgment of Justice P.J. Flynn of the Superior Court of Justice, dated April 10, 2019, with reasons reported at 2019 ONSC 2254.
ADDENDUM
[1] On June 19, 2020 we released our reasons for decision. We allowed the appeal in part by reducing the damages ordered by the trial judge to reflect the fact that some of the advances made by the respondent were statute barred. We indicated that, if the parties could not agree on the calculation of damages and costs, they could provide written submissions.
[2] We have received the parties’ submissions as to the amendment to the judgment and costs.
[3] We do not accept the respondent’s submission that the amount of the damages should be increased. We accept the submissions of the appellant.
[4] The damages and pre-judgment interest in paragraph 1 of the judgment are reduced by a total of $336,273.
[5] Costs with respect to the appeals and the cross appeal are payable to the respondent Alexander Michel and fixed in the amount of $16,500 inclusive of disbursements and HST.
